Description

3-(n-Ethylsulfamoyl)Phenylboronic Acid is a specialized organoboron compound featuring a phenylboronic acid core functionalized with an N-ethylsulfamoyl group. This unique structure makes it a valuable building block in modern synthetic chemistry, particularly for cross-coupling reactions like the Suzuki-Miyaura reaction. It is primarily utilized by researchers and process chemists in the pharmaceutical and agrochemical industries for the development of novel active ingredients and complex molecular architectures.

Application

  • Pharmaceutical Intermediate: A key synthon for constructing drug candidates, especially those containing biaryl or heterobiaryl motifs via palladium-catalyzed cross-coupling.
  • Agrochemical Synthesis: Used in the research and development of new herbicides, fungicides, and insecticides requiring specific sulfonamide-containing scaffolds.
  • Material Science Research: Serves as a monomer or functionalization agent in the synthesis of advanced organic materials, such as polymers and sensors.
  • Chemical Biology & Proteomics: Can be employed in the development of chemical probes and inhibitors that target proteins, leveraging boronic acid's affinity for diols.
  • Academic & R&D Laboratories: A versatile reagent for methodological development in organic synthesis and catalysis studies.

Basic Information

Product Name 3-(n-Ethylsulfamoyl)Phenylboronic Acid
CAS No. 871329-76-9
Molecular Formula C8H12BNO4S
Molecular Weight 229.06 g/mol
Synonyms [3-(Ethylsulfamoyl)phenyl]boronic acid; 3-(N-Ethylsulfamoyl)benzeneboronic acid; B-[3-(Ethylsulfamoyl)phenyl]boronic acid; 3-Ethylsulfamoylbenzeneboronic Acid; 3-(Ethylsulfamoyl)phenylboronic acid; (3-(Ethylsulfamoyl)phenyl)boronic acid; 871329-76-9; 3-(Ethylsulfonylamino)phenylboronic acid

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). This compound is hygroscopic (moisture-sensitive); keep the container tightly sealed under an inert atmosphere (e.g., nitrogen or argon) for long-term storage to prevent degradation.
